Rethinking solar costs: Aluminium frames redefine PV industry margins

At the recent annual conference of the China Photovoltaic Industry Association (CPIA), a renewable energy analyst from a publicly traded securities company renowned for its excellent asset quality and innovative capabilities highlighted significant cost shifts in the solar industry. The event, held earlier this month, underscored the sector's evolving dynamics.

According to the analyst, secondary materials have significantly reshaped the cost structure of the solar panel industry this year, becoming the primary driver of production expenses.

SinoLink Securities reported that by November 2024, aluminium frames had become the most expensive component in solar panel manufacturing, accounting for 14 per cent of total production costs. Packaging glass closely followed, at 13.4 per cent, while silver paste represented 11.6 per cent.
